PA (Physician Assistant)

PAs are medical practitioners who work as a team with physicians for the care, diagnosis and treatment of patients. They practice in private practices, clinics and hospitals, as well as other health care institutions. PAs serve in fields ranging from general practitioner to various surgical specialties. 

 

Pre-Physician Assistant

The Mount’s pre-physician assistant track of study prepares you well for a two-year Master’s degree that is comprised of both classroom and clinical experience. The Mount recommends students interested in pre-physician assistant studies choose a major in biomedical sciences.
